This research explores the Korean university students' use of English adverbials by studying how adverbials contribute to pragmatic tone. English oral data from 80 participants whose native language is Korean were transcribed and analysed. All adverbials that have assertive tone and intense tone were identified and grouped by proficiency level of the Korean university students. The results show that both the range and frequency of adverbials used are very similar between the lower- and higher-proficiency groups. Both groups use adverb “so” that has intense tone far more frequently than other adverbials. However, the two groups differ in their use of adverbials to convey pragmatic tone. The lower-proficiency learners tend to rely more upon intensifiers by repeatedly using a limited number of adverbs. Compared with the lower-proficiency group, the higher-proficiency learners have a tendency to use various adverbials in interactional contexts. The findings indicate that pragmatic proficiency should be studied in the skillful use of adverbials to convey messages. Finally, EFL teachers should consider that the appropriate use of adverbs which are pragmatically rich items contributes to the learners' utterance.
